What is an organisation identifier?
An organisation identifier is a unique piece of text that definitively identifies an organisation.
Examples include charity numbers and company numbers.
Identifiers are usually assigned by an external body like a regulator.
Findthatcharity uses the Org ID scheme to create identifiers.
GB-SC gives the scheme for this identifier (Scottish Charity Register), while SC014238 is the identifier for this organisation within the scheme.
Description
(a) Instituting or supporting financial provision for the welfare of the elderly and/or infirm in reduced circumstances with particular regard to those suffering from physical disability. (b) Making financial provision for the admission to the maintenance in Eventide Homes or similar establishments of suitable applicants whose financial resources are insufficient to meet the payments required. (c) Assisting the elderly and/or infirm by the provision of medical services, appliances and comforts not obtainable under the National Health Service facilities available at the time. (d) Making financial provision for home clothing and other necessaries. and (e) Making financial provision whereby the indigent elderly and/or infirm may enjoy a holiday in suitable surroundings and contributing to any scheme, trust, organisation or other body whose aims are similar to the purposes of this Trust.
